Loan Scammer – fundingcenter2 gmail.com

Loan Scam – fundingcenter2@gmail.com

The below loan scam email was sent to an email address that exists only to catch scam emails. It has never been used to register on any site, only to communicate with scammers.

Email headers

From: Funding Center <fundingcenter2@gmail.com>
Subject: We offer all loans
To: undisclosed-recipients:;
Bcc: [REDACTED]

Email body

Do you need a loan for any purpose? We give out loans to those in financial stress and also for business expansion & projects.

We offer all kinds of loans such as personal loan, business loan, projects loan, home loan and car loan.

Contact us for more details at: fundingcenter2@gmail.com
Funding Center

Why is this a loan scam?

  • The email address used is a free Gmail address.
  • The email was mass-mailed to many recipients using BCC.
  • The email gives no indication of who is offering the loan, where they are based or who they are regulated by.

Loan Scammer – Venperez Franklin Andres

Loan Scam – info@venperezfranklinandres.com

The below loan scam email was sent to an email address that exists only to catch scam emails. It has never been used to register on any site, only to communicate with scammers.

Email headers

Reply-To: venperezfranklinandres@yandex.com
From: Venperez Franklin Andres <venperez@yandex.com>
To: [REDACTED]
Subject: Business Funding

Email body

Dear sir,

Hope you are well and keeping safe.

Do you have a business or project that needs funding? We are offering Corporate and Personal Loan/funding at 3% Interest Rate for a duration of 10 years.
We also pay 1% commission to brokers or friends who introduce project owners for finance or other opportunities. Our company will send you more full details in our next email.

Contact me for more details about our funding/loan info@venperezfranklinandres.com

Thank you as I anticipate your kind response.

Regards.
Venperez Franklin Andres

Why is this a loan scam?

  • It was sent from a totally different email address to the one that you are asked to reply to.
  • The email address used is on a domain that was registered a few weeks ago by someone in Nigeria.
  • The email gives no indication of who is offering the loan, where they are based or who they are regulated by.
